## Offline Mode Basics

The Fernquist field-survey app caches survey schemas and pending submissions locally so crews can work without connectivity. Plugins must declare offline capability in their manifest; undeclared plugins are disabled when the device goes offline. Queued writes replay in order on reconnect, and conflicts are resolved schema-side, not by plugins. Never assume a synchronous round trip. The full offline API contract and sync semantics are documented on the internal page here.

operations page: https://confluence.lumiclabs.internal/projects/display/browse/projects/b6be

# Break-Glass Access: QueueForge Migration

We are replacing the homegrown Tidewell job queue with QueueForge. During the cutover window, both systems run in parallel, and reviewers approving migration PRs should verify that the dual-write shim is idempotent on both sides. If the shim wedges and jobs stop draining, break-glass access to the Tidewell admin console is permitted — but only after paging the on-call lead and logging intent in the incident channel. The console's sealed admin credential unlocks with the recovery passphrase below.

strongbox words: oliael-gilax-lamael

Handover note — Crestfield migrations

I'm transferring ownership of zero-downtime schema migrations for the Crestfield inventory service. Current state: expand/contract tooling is stable; one backfill on the variants table is paused at 60% pending a lock review. Support should never retry a stalled migration manually — escalate instead. Runbook and rollback scripts are in the repo. Going forward, escalations route to the engineer named below.

signatory, yahog-badug: Quenix Ulaael

Subject: Handover — Retention sweeper, week 42

For the eng sync notes: the Dovetail data-retention sweeper is now live in all three regions. It purges expired records nightly at 02:00; last run deleted 1.2M rows with zero errors. The Harrowgate legal-hold exclusion list is wired in and verified. Remaining work: alerting thresholds need tuning, currently too chatty.

Handover complete from my side — Priya owns the next release. Pipeline access requires the rotated deploy key:

rollout seal: bky9_uFW7n3bmR